Michael O'Brien

Senior Director of Alumni & Family Engagement & Annual Giving at Boston College High School

Michael O'Brien boasts a diverse and vibrant professional background that reflects his passion for education, engagement, and athletics. With a Bachelor of Arts degree from Hobart and William Smith Colleges, Michael's journey is rooted in a strong academic foundation, which he built upon during his time at The Frederick Gunn School. He has cultivated a dynamic career spanning various roles in educational institutions and organizations dedicated to fostering community and engagement among alumni and families.

Currently serving as the Senior Director of Alumni & Family Engagement & Annual Giving at Boston College High School, Michael plays a pivotal role in enhancing connections between the school and its alumni community. His previous tenure as the Senior Director of Alumni Engagement allowed him to build robust frameworks to nurture relationships with graduates and families alike, while promoting a culture of giving that strengthens the school community.

Prior to his impactful work at Boston College High School, Michael honed his management skills as the Managing Director at Boston Lacrosse Academy, a position that solidified his expertise in organizing athletics programs. His leadership in educational admissions is also noteworthy; he served as the Director of Admission at Austin Preparatory School, where he demonstrated an outstanding ability to attract and enroll passionate students. Moreover, his experience as the Assistant Director of the Curriculum Partnership Program at Germantown Academy showcases his commitment to enriching educational experiences.

With a background as a professional lacrosse player with both the Charlotte Copperheads and in the National Lacrosse League (NLL), Michael combines his knowledge of athletics with an understanding of education. This dual perspective helps him promote sports as an integral part of student development. Moreover, his experience as a teacher specializing in Biology and Geography at Hampton Roads Academy illustrates his commitment to fostering a love for learning among young people.

Michael's early career involved various pivotal roles that shaped his understanding of the educational landscape. As a Senior Intern in the Office of Admissions at Hobart and William Smith Colleges, he gained invaluable insights into the admissions process, which he later applied during his time as an admissions officer at multiple schools, including the Hampton Roads Academy. Additionally, he served as an Outdoor Educator with the New York State Department of Environmental Conservation, emphasizing his love for the environment and the importance of experiential learning.
